Well, if I were to remake this afghan, (BTW, which I am planning on making the fall one, which I do think is exactly the same pattern, just a different colour way,) I would be doing a scdec at the edges to end every row and begin the next row. Personally I think this makes a cleaner edge. But the other thing you could do to hide the funky edge is when the afghan is completed do a sc border down both sides with whatever colour you have most leftover. I just did that to my Summer ripple afghan (topic in here) then I put on a shell stitch after the sc border and am very pleased with how neat my edges all look now.
